When Square Enix turned Final Fantasy Versus XIII into Final Fantasy 15, it introduced the first main entry in the RPG series to outright abandon turn-based battles for action combat. Check out this extended combat clip before you decide whether to be excited or outraged about it.


Party members still contribute to the melee with cinematic saves and attacks, but it looks like players will only directly control blink-happy protagonist Noctis--most of the time, at least.

Now that you've had a better look at FFXV's new combat, what do you think of its new approach to fightin'--the unspoken F in FF?
